Overview
As part of our ongoing growth and curriculum expansion at the VCE level, we are seeking a dynamic and skilled Media Teacher to join our Senior School team. The successful candidate will be a passionate educator with a solid grounding in media theory, production, and contemporary media issues. You will guide students in the design and creation of media products across a range of formats including film, television, audio, photography, print, digital, and animation while fostering their critical and analytical thinking skills.
- Job Title: Senior School Media Teacher
- Start Date: 7 January 2026
- Curriculum: VCE (preferred), CAIE, IB, IEB, or other reputable international curricula
- Reporting To: VCE Coordinator, Head of Senior School, and School Principal
- Contract Type: Full-Time
Responsibilities
- Deliver high-quality lessons to students in Years 10 - 12
- Plan and implement engaging, creative, and well-structured learning experiences
- Guide students in hands-on media production across multiple formats
- Foster a stimulating learning environment that promotes student achievement and enthusiasm
- Work collaboratively with colleagues to support curriculum development and school initiatives
- Monitor and assess student progress, providing timely and constructive feedback
- Uphold and contribute to the school's safeguarding and child protection standards
Qualifications
- A minimum of 6 years of teaching experience
- A recognised teaching qualification (B.Ed, or Degree with PGCE)
- Fluency in English with excellent communication and interpersonal skills
- Experience teaching media at VCE, CAIE, IB, IEB, or another recognised curriculum
- Strong classroom management and administrative skills
- Passion for student development and success
- Commitment to cultural sensitivity and adaptability in an international setting
- Experience with student management systems such as iSAMS or SIMS
- Prior teaching experience in Southeast Asia
Additional Information
- Teaching Load: Approx. 16 lessons per week (30-period timetable)
- Class Sizes: Approximately 20 students
- Safeguarding: A clean enhanced DBS and/or local police clearance is mandatory
- We are committed to safeguarding and promoting the welfare of all students